最近試著用 ActionBarSherlock 增加標籤頁的功能,
當加入兩個以上的標籤並使用 ViewPager 功能時,常常遇到滑動螢幕時就會自動換至另一個標籤頁的情況
為了避免使用造成不便,找到了一篇非常有用的文章,按我連結
Santiago 運用繼承 ViewPager類別,並改變他在事件觸發時的相關作用。
2013年3月17日 星期日
2013年3月3日 星期日
NetworkOnMainThreadException解決之道
先前開發 Android 的目標版本使用Android 2.3.3,後來開發的 App 需要去網路上抓取一些資訊
不加思索使用模擬器開發測試沒有問題以後就發佈到 Market,
沒想到在手機上卻怎麼樣也顯示不出來!後來查看LogCat 出現NetworkOnMainThreadException
查找 Android Developer Doc 後才知道這個問題是自Honeycomb(Android 3.0) 後開始檢查在主執行緒使用網路存取或I/O存取,
避免程式沒有回應(Application Not Responding)的情況,簡稱ANR。
不加思索使用模擬器開發測試沒有問題以後就發佈到 Market,
沒想到在手機上卻怎麼樣也顯示不出來!後來查看LogCat 出現NetworkOnMainThreadException
查找 Android Developer Doc 後才知道這個問題是自Honeycomb(Android 3.0) 後開始檢查在主執行緒使用網路存取或I/O存取,
避免程式沒有回應(Application Not Responding)的情況,簡稱ANR。
解決 INSTALL_FAILED_MISSING_SHARED_LIBRARY
最近在試著用 Eclipse 開發小程式,開發到後來想要加入Google Map 功能
原先應用程式的開發目標選定 Android 2.3.3 - API Level 10
當我試著把 <uses-library android:name="com.google.android.maps" />加到AndroidManifest.xml 重新執行時
卻沒有辦法將程式裝到我的模擬器中,查看 LogCat 看到 INSTALL_FAILED_MISSING_SHARED_LIBRARY
原先應用程式的開發目標選定 Android 2.3.3 - API Level 10
當我試著把 <uses-library android:name="com.google.android.maps" />加到AndroidManifest.xml 重新執行時
卻沒有辦法將程式裝到我的模擬器中,查看 LogCat 看到 INSTALL_FAILED_MISSING_SHARED_LIBRARY
訂閱:
文章 (Atom)